Job Description
The DevOps Specialist III is a senior technical expert responsible for architecting, implementing, and driving
strategic improvements to Intelerad's cloud infrastructure, automation platforms, and DevOps practices. This role
serves as a technical leader and subject matter expert, working across engineering, operations, and security
teams to deliver highly reliable, secure, and scalable medical imaging solutions. The DevOps Specialist III
establishes technical standards, leads complex initiatives, and drives innovation in infrastructure automation and
operational excellence for healthcare IT applications supporting radiology and enterprise imaging workflows.

The base pay for this position ranges from $90,000/year USD to $120,000/year USD within any geographic market in the US. Pay may vary depending on job-related knowledge, skills, and experience. Intelerad is a total compensation company. Pay is dependent on the position offered. Bonus and other forms of compensation may be provided as part of a total compensation package, in addition to a full range of medical, financial, retirement, PTO, and/or other benefits.
